Elon Musk revealed the third part of Tesla’s “Master Plan,” in which the company will lead the global effort to eliminate fossil fuels and convert the world to sustainable energy. The plan was outlined during an investor event Wednesday held at the company’s Gigafactory in Austin, Texas. Master Plan 3 includes adding renewable power to the existing grid, producing more electric vehicles, installing heat pumps in homes and buildings, using high-temperature heat delivery and hydrogen for industrial applications, and building sustainably fueled planes and boats. Tesla held its first-ever Investor Day event on March 1st at the Austin, Texas-based Gigafactory. The company’s CEO, Elon Musk, revealed the third part of his “Master Plan,” which outlined ways that Tesla would reduce its manufacturing costs and grow to “extreme size.” Tesla has been buffeted by questions around demand, price, and management — especially in the wake of Musk’s disastrous acquisition of Twitter. But after steep stock declines in 2022, the company appears to be on more solid footing. Tesla slashed the prices for its popular Model 3 and Model Y by as much as 20 percent, which seemed to help attract more customers. During a roadmap presentation on Tuesday, Meta disclosed details of its forthcoming advancements in AR and VR to thousands of employees in its Reality Labs division. At large, the discussion laid out the company's plans to continue investing in consumer devices, following several financial setbacks and budget cuts. Among its many items of business, Meta announced plans to launch its first fully-functioning AR glasses in 2027, according to The Verge.The company revealed plans to release other AR glasses before 2027; however, the device coming that year will be the one that CEO Mark Zuckerberg predicts will eventually be used as commonly as mobile phones. / Volkswagen Group is getting on the apps. TikTok, Spotify, The Weather Channel, and more are coming to VW’s new in-car app store. If you’ve long felt like the one thing missing from your Audi was in-car TikTok, fret no more. Volkswagen Group is the latest to join the in-car app party, and it’s doing it in a big way. And it’s a preview of the conglomerate’s big plans for a unified in-car software platform that will govern how its cars operate for years to come. The world’s second-largest vehicle manufacturer announced today that it will soon roll out an app store designed to serve its wide portfolio of car brands. As China's international relations continue to undergo stress, TikTok has come into the foray as a point of contention. The app -- which is owned by Beijing-based tech company ByteDance -- has faced thorough inspection and its safety has been met with skepticism. At the end of last year, it was announced that TikTok would be banned from all devices issued by the United States' House of Representatives as its Chief Administrative Officer said that the app poses a "high risk due to a number of security issues."Now, it has been reported by Reuters that a deadline has been set for government agencies to delete TikTok.
